I found the perfect solution to reassemble the motor, use 2 rubberbands to hold the magnets in place while closing the cover. Then cut the rubberband and slide it out. much better than fighting with messy tape. I was able to close it in less than 5 minutes.
For anyone that wants to know how to reassemble. If you wrap tape around the bare wires and pull down on it and stick it to the outside of the case, you can then drop it into the brushes, then pull or cut the tape, and it does seem easier to drop the barring in first.
2018 and I rebuilt this motor a few months ago. If anyone wonders how to keep the brushes back: Painters tape. One per brush. Put the body in, then pull the tape out.
